Located on the fifth floor of an attractive period building in the heart of Guildford's High Street, this well-presented apartment offers contemporary living with the benefit of a substantial private balcony and far-reaching views across the town and surrounding countryside. Positioned within one of Guildford's most central locations, the property enjoys immediate access to an excellent selection of shops, restaurants, cafes and everyday amenities.
The accommodation is bright and stylish throughout, with all principal rooms enjoying a southerly aspect that maximises natural light throughout the day. At the heart of the home is an open-plan kitchen, living and dining area with large windows and a glazed door opening directly onto the balcony. The modern fitted kitchen features a range of sleek high-gloss units, integrated appliances and ample worktop space, creating an attractive and practical living environment.
A standout feature of the property is the impressive balcony which extends along the side of the apartment. Providing generous outdoor space for seating and entertaining, it enjoys panoramic views across Guildford's rooftops towards the surrounding hills and landmarks, offering an exceptional setting to relax or dine outdoors.
The bedroom is a comfortable double room with fitted mirrored wardrobes and a large south-facing window, creating a bright and airy feel. The contemporary bathroom is finished in a neutral style and comprises a bath with shower over, wash hand basin, WC and heated towel rail. The property also benefits from an energy-efficient heat pump system.
Finished in a modern palette with wood flooring to the living space and neutral décor throughout, the apartment would make an ideal first-time purchase, investment opportunity or conveniently located town-centre home. Its elevated position, impressive outdoor space, south-facing accommodation and outstanding central location combine to create a highly desirable property in one of Guildford's most sought-after settings.
Situated in the very heart of Guildford's High Street, the property is ideally positioned for the town's extensive range of shopping, dining and leisure facilities. A variety of independent boutiques, cafes, restaurants, supermarkets and fitness facilities are all within a short walk, while G Live, the Yvonne Arnaud Theatre, Guildford Castle and the riverside walks along the Wey are all easily accessible. London Road and Guildford mainline railway stations are both within walking distance, providing regular services to London Waterloo, Reading and the south coast. The A3 is also readily accessible, offering convenient road links to London, the M25 and the wider motorway network.
